@brettiquette On my syringe, I can go up to 30 units, with 5 being the lowest dose shown. I’ve found the best results come from injecting about one-third to halfway up from the base, at the same angle shown in the image.
I was spared one set of nerves, but I don’t think I’ll ever get an erection on my own again. At my age, that’s been the hardest part to accept. My wife and I had a great sex life before surgery, and we’re doing our best to keep things going. Still, it’s frustrating to go through all these mechanical steps for something that once came so easily.
My doctor thought I might need 10 units or more since one nerve bundle was removed, so I don’t think it’s unusual to have to slowly increase the dosage until you start seeing results. Maybe someone else can share what dose they’re using and what process works best for them.
